#include <limits.h>
#include <kernel/machine/cpu.h>
#include <kernel/memblock.h>
#include <kernel/printk.h>
#include <mango/status.h>
#include <kernel/vm-object.h>
#include <kernel/vm-region.h>
#include <kernel/vm.h>
#include <stddef.h>
#include <stdint.h>
/* One struct vm_pg_data per NUMA node. */
static struct vm_pg_data *node_data = NULL;
kern_status_t vm_bootstrap(
const struct vm_zone_descriptor *zones,
size_t nr_zones)
{
int numa_count = 1;
/* we're only worrying about UMA systems for now */
node_data = memblock_alloc(sizeof(struct vm_pg_data) * numa_count, 8);
/* TODO select which memory model to use automatically, and add
a kernel boot parameter to override the choice */
vm_set_memory_model(VM_MODEL_SPARSE);
switch (vm_memory_model()) {
case VM_MODEL_SPARSE:
vm_sparse_init();
break;
case VM_MODEL_FLAT:
vm_flat_init();
break;
default:
break;
}
for (size_t i = 0; i < nr_zones; i++) {
vm_zone_init(&node_data->pg_zones[zones[i].zd_id], &zones[i]);
}
kmalloc_init();
vm_object_type_init();
vm_region_type_init();
return KERN_OK;
}
struct vm_pg_data *vm_pg_data_get(vm_node_id_t node)
{
if (node == 0) {
return node_data;
}
return NULL;
}
